Minutes
City of Tybee
Infrastructure Committee Meeting
June 13th, 2019
Final Notes
In attendance: Shawn Gillen, Pete Ryerson, George Shaw, Stan Bearden,
Shari Haynes, Wanda Doyle, Bubba Hughes, Monty Parks, Shirley
Sessions, Alice Jonsson, Mark Reed, Ruth MacKay, Janice Hayden.
Monty Parks called the meeting to order at 5:30 PM.
Backflow Preventers – SG shared there’s not much to report at the
moment and will follow up at the next meeting. Will need to be re-
engineered.
Removal of Old Tiles in the YMCA and Cleaning– SG reported that
cleaning is being done and that he will check with Haley to see if
abatement is needed.
Storm Water - Bright Street – SG shared that we will be posting it next
week. Is working with Chris. Chris has spoken with Mr. Baker. Once
new City Engineer comes on board he will examine standing-water
issue.
SG shared North Campbell will be looked at when new engineer comes
on board.
(Break-out into two agenda items for next meeting, both North Campbell
and Bright Street.)
Marsh Hen Trail – SG shared that 1200 ft of marsh (versus 600 as
previously thought) needs crossovers built on it. That will need to be
taken into consideration in the budget.
Monty asked about Phase 2 – SG hasn’t heard about Phase 2. Monty
Parks said he will contact Deb.
Monty asked George Shaw what we need to do to keep the $200,000
that’s out there active. George Shaw said we need to put the money in
the budget to get it done. Committee will ask at Council meeting that
evening if it was agreed upon to put it in the budget.
Fence – SG said it’s ready to go.
Monty Parks said we should do the fence ASAP. SG said he will meet
with Danny and map out a timeline. MP said clear path over ditch and
do trail to Deb’s specs and build the little crossovers. No sidewalk and
nothing big on Butler.
George Shaw recommends some work be done on the culver crossing
for safety purposes. Some discussion about whether or not golf carts will
be on it and what can be done about them trying to use it.
Sewer Line: bids are in – higher than we thought by $150,000.00. Group
discussed where the money will come from.
Dunes: Projects are wrapping up – Alan said landscaping will start in
Fall – Sept./Oct. It depends upon when he can get crews. SG explained
that the COE will be building a dune that is more sea-worthy than the
one we built and shared some details about location. Group asked about
sand issues and dune issues, like erosion.
Group discussed finances of dune projects. SG shared that sand is
getting much more expensive because of supply and demand issues.
80 Median – SG explained that we can’t do the shallow well. Must be
two tap-ins to city water system. Wanda Doyle pointed out that we can
use a soaker hose system and that it saves water. SG shared pipes have
been put into the budget. SG said we need to clarify the purchasing
policy. WD is concerned about how much hand watering we are doing.
Stan Bearden said 2nd St. folks who are doing the hole-boring could
potentially look at the median project. He will ask them.
SG shared complaints have been made about parking on grass between
Van Horn and Solomon. WD shared folks are mad we are losing green
space and are upset about signs city put up and don’t want us to
encourage people to park there. WD wonders if it could be a decal-only
parking lot. It should be a Council decision. She will bring it up at the
next Council meeting.
Pete Ryerson shared that a record number of people are seeking parking.
Monty Parks moved that the meeting be adjourned at 5:55. Shirley
seconds the motion. Motion passed.
